Hi Everyone,

I have a new DM7025, and I want to install HDD inside. I know the manual says that the box can use drive any size, but is that true?

Is there any issues with larger dives? I have this one in my mind _http://www.scan.co.uk/Product.aspx?WebProductId=723884 Will that work?

Any tips or warnings with the installation would be greatly appriciated too.

Many thanks student

No it will not work
this drive is SATA......for dreambox 7025 u need an IDE drive(PATA)
the connectors for both the power& data transfer inside the dreambox only works with IDE drives
additionally the size of the drive should be 3.5 inches...as this one

a 2.5" drive will not fit the included drive mounting plate in the 7025 and therefore may vibrate. I recommend you stick to the intended design and use any 3.5" pata drive. The DM7025 and the + model had a revised PSU which did away with the early problems.

The internal interface on those boxes are IDE.

If your fitting an external drive, I would assume you'd be using USB to do so, in which case it wouldn't matter whether the drive was IDE, SATA or whatever.

As long as drivers arent required, any USB drive should do.
